  • Format
    • Pure Math: The 2 exams to be taken are 'Algebra' and 'Analysis'
      Passing Scores are...
      -  To pass at Master's level you need: 100 (50+ in each field),
      An examination committee will review scores above 80 to determine if they should pass.
      -  To pass at Doctoral level you need: 140 (60+ in each field),
      An examination committee will review scores above 120 to determine if they should pass.

    • Applied Math: Choose 2 exams from Numerical, Probability, Statistics, and Methods of Applied Mathematics.
      Passing Scores are...
      -  To pass at Master's level you need: 100 (50+ in each field),
      An examination committee will review scores above 80 to determine if they should pass.
      -  To pass at Doctoral level you need: 140 (60+ in each field),
      An examination committee will review scores above 120 to determine if they should pass.
